- Brief Summary
We applied 16 sessions of rTMS over 4 consecutive days for adult patients suffering from cervical dystonia who received botulinum toxin (BoNT) injections on a regular basis. The TMS protocol took place 9 weeks following their last BoNT injection. The primary outcome measure was improvement in cervical dystonia as measured by the TWSTRS scale. The secondary outcome measures included mood, cognition, and gait measures.
- Detailed Description
This was a crossover study design in which patients were randomized to active or sham stimulation during session 1 (S1) and then crossed over to the condition they were not randomized to at first during session 2 (S1). Patients who were receiving BoNT injections for cervical dystonia on a regular basis but only noted benefit from BoNT for 9 weeks or less were eligible to participate. The total study protocol took place over 24 weeks. During week 1, patients had their regularly scheduled botox injections. During week 9, patients underwent either active or sham rTMS, as detailed below. They had outcome measures obtained at week 9 (S1:T0; baseline/pre-TMS), week 10 (S1:T1; post-TMS), and week 12 (S1:T2; 2 weeks post-TMS). At week 12, they underwent their regularly scheduled BoNT injections. During week 21, patients underwent either active or sham rTMS, whichever condition they were not randomized into during the first session. They then had outcome measures obtained at week 21 (S2:T0; baseline/pre-TMS), week 22 (S2:T1; post-TMS), and week 24 (S2:T2; 2 weeks post-TMS).
The neurostimulation protocol was as follows: The dPMC target was defined as 1 cm medial and 2 cm anterior to the site of RMT acquisition. The rTMS protocol was as follows: each session consisted of 1-Hz rTMS over the dPMC for 30 minutes (1800 pulses) at 90% of the RMT. Patients received 4 sessions per day for 4 consecutive days with a 10-minute break between each session. The daily duration of the rTMS protocol, including breaks, lasted approximately 160 minutes.

- Primary Outcome Measures
Name Time Method Toronto Western Spasmodic Torticollis Rating Scale (TWSTRS) Before rTMS (Session 1: Week 9, Session 2: Week 21), Immediately after rTMS (Session 1: Week 10, Session 2: Week 22), 2 weeks after rTMS (Session 1: Week 12, Session 2: Week 24) This is an objective scale evaluating patients on a variety of features including maximal excursion, duration, effects of sensory trick, shoulder elevation, range of motion, and time. Scores range from 0 to 85 where a higher score indicates more severity.
- Secondary Outcome Measures
Name Time Method Beck Depression Inventory (BDI) Before rTMS (Session 1: Week 9, Session 2: Week 21), Immediately after rTMS (Session 1: Week 10, Session 2: Week 22), 2 weeks after rTMS (Session 1: Week 12, Session 2: Week 24) This is a 21-question survey evaluating depression in patients on a 0 to 3 scale, with a minimum score of 0 and maximum score 63, and higher score indicating a higher level of depression.
Trail-Making Test: Part A Before rTMS (Session 1: Week 9, Session 2: Week 21), Immediately after rTMS (Session 1: Week 10, Session 2: Week 22), 2 weeks after rTMS (Session 1: Week 12, Session 2: Week 24) Patients are instructed to connect circles in ascending numerical order and are scored on how quickly they are able to complete the task. A longer amount of time indicates more severe cognitive impairment (in general, more than 78 seconds to complete Part A is considered impaired).
Trail-Making Test: Part B Before rTMS (Session 1: Week 9, Session 2: Week 21), Immediately after rTMS (Session 1: Week 10, Session 2: Week 22), 2 weeks after rTMS (Session 1: Week 12, Session 2: Week 24) Patients are instructed to connect circles in ascending numerical order and are scored on how quickly they are able to complete the task. A longer amount of time indicates more severe cognitive impairment (in general, more than 273 seconds to complete Part B is considered impaired).
Wisconsin Card Sorting Task (WCST) - %Total Errors Before rTMS (Session 1: Week 9, Session 2: Week 21), Immediately after rTMS (Session 1: Week 10, Session 2: Week 22), 2 weeks after rTMS (Session 1: Week 12, Session 2: Week 24) The Wisconsin Card Sorting Test is a test of rule-learning and conceptual flexibility. The participant is required to learn to sort a series of cards according to one of three principles (color, form or number) based on response feedback. This measure is computed by calculating the ration of total errors to trials administered and multiplied by 100.
